While at a local camera show I purchased 7 rolls of developed film that was still in the Kodak Aluminum film canisters. These were apparently some that the seller had acquired when purchasing cameras from other people for resale. I would like to share some of the better ones with you. I am also looking for people familiar with WWII images and cities in Europe to help ID some of the locations . A lot of them contain Military personnel but no combat. Who ever the photographer was , or camera owner; they new a little about the process because he was rolling his own from bulk. The first images are of his you wife , probably before he was sent to Europe.
